the paxton SN (balldrive) series was sold to paradise wheels. Craig Conley 760-740-0954 should be able to help you out. They can do a regular rebuild or rebuild with a better impeller for more boost.
The current paxtons (novi series) uses a completely different bracket, but the offset is close. The outlet is in a different location and will require a custom intake pipe piece as well.
